pratas
1. Plural of silver; precious metallic elements or objects made of silver
The antique shop displayed beautiful silvers from the 19th century.
A loja de antiguidades exibia lindas pratas do século XIX.
2. Silver-colored or silver-toned objects
The silvers in her jewelry collection gleamed under the light.
As pratas em sua coleção de joias brilhavam sob a luz.
3. Third person singular present tense of 'silver'; to coat or cover with silver
He silvers the mirror with a special coating.
Ele pratea o espelho com um revestimento especial.
4. Gray-haired or elderly people (informal/poetic)
The silvers among us bring wisdom to the group.
Os anciãos entre nós trazem sabedoria ao grupo.
In Brazilian culture, 'pratas' (silvers) often refers to family heirlooms or formal dinnerware used during special occasions and celebrations. Silver tableware is traditionally associated with formality, wealth, and cultural refinement. In American culture, 'silvers' similarly evokes ideas of elegance and formal dining, though the term is less commonly used in everyday conversation compared to 'silverware.'
